Michael Langan has been nominated for the GAA.ie Player of the Week after Donegal’s win over Dublin in Croke Park.
The 2025 All-Star winner was named Man of the Match in the 1-20 to 0-20 win over the Dubs on Saturday evening, kicking six points, including two superb two-pointers in wet conditions.
And Young Player of the Year Finnbarr Roarty has continued his fine form into 2026 as the Naomh Conaill man made a few brilliant interceptions, also getting a point for his side.
St Michael’s man Langan is up for Player of the Week alongside Kerry’s Tomás Kennedy and Armagh’s Conor Turbitt.

Kennedy finished with 1-3 for the All-Ireland champions, including the winning score on the hooter, which saw them defeat Roscommon.
And Turbitt was in fine form as Armagh easily disposed of Monaghan, also kicking six points in the ten-point win in Clones.
Players of the Week are decided based on votes cast by followers of the Official GAA Instagram page.
